3.2.3.1.9.2
U_L_DataContinue-Service
The U_L_DataContinue-Service transmits one byte of the contents of an EIB-L_Data-Frame to the TP-
UART. The data-index starts with 1 and the maximum value is 62 depending on the length of the
frame.

3.2.3.1.9.3
U_L_DataEnd-Service
The U_L_DataEnd-Service marks the end of the transmission of the EIB-Frame. After receiving this
service the TP-UART checks the checksum and if correct the transmission starts on the EIB else the
UART returns a state-indication with Receive-Errorflag is set.

3.2.3.1.9.4
U_MxRstCnt
This service adjusts the maximum number of repetitions on bus after a frame has not been
acknowledged with IACK. Values from 0 to 7 are separately adjustable for BUSY or INACK. No
acknowledge will be handled as INACK. If the host clears the repetition flag in the U_L_DataStart
service always no repetitions will be sent.
After Reset 3 repetitions are active.

3.2.3.1.9.5
U_ActivateCRC
This service activates a 16 bit CRC calculation for every received Layer 2 Service from the bus (except
when the TP-UART is Polling Slave or the busmonitormode is active). However the CRC calculation
only becomes active at the host speed of 19200 Baud.
